Transaction 7518a540c2091802fcd1163dda794bc855dfcb4affad4a17f62c5c740031e600
1 Input
1 Output
-
7518a540c2091802fcd1163dda794bc855dfcb4affad4a17f62c5c740031e600:0
- value
- 6484
- script pubkey
- OP_0 OP_PUSHBYTES_20 1da8c7cec9bb2a7fd5f7a64709b669ae8b64a3e6
- address
- bc1qrk5v0nkfhv48l40h5ersndnf469kfglxd5mzp3